Output 93d769c23ad230d65cb3056b08fdf7fcc2951fda48977c7887959babb89e5786:22

value
247616
script pubkey
OP_HASH160 OP_PUSHBYTES_20 c8d0bc8b279140bbca277e25ee32f6b305fcaf00 OP_EQUAL
address
3Kzq8BAKaE4kp76qikoqiSBit7yBjAeWHb
transaction
93d769c23ad230d65cb3056b08fdf7fcc2951fda48977c7887959babb89e5786
spent
true